Saying Goodbye to Summer and Welcoming Autumn

September 29, 2024

Farewell to Summer

As summer fades and autumn arrives, we begin to say goodbye to warm days, long nights, and the carefree vibe of summer. It’s a time to cherish the last beach trips, BBQs, and outdoor adventures while preparing for the beauty of fall.

Welcoming Autumn

Autumn, in all its crisp and colorful glory, is a season that invites us to slow down, reflect, and take stock. Where summer is bright and energetic, autumn feels grounded and calming. There’s a rhythm to this season that encourages rest and renewal, as nature itself prepares for the coming winter by shedding what is no longer needed.


With cooler temperatures come cozy moments indoors. It's the season for lighting candles, curling up with a good book, or enjoying warm drinks while gazing at the vibrant tapestry of changing leaves.

The Beauty of Seasonal Transitions

What makes the change from summer to autumn so special is the sense of anticipation it carries. It’s a time when we can appreciate the beauty of endings, knowing that they make space for new beginnings. Just as the trees shed their leaves, we, too, can use this time to let go of what no longer serves us—whether it’s old habits, clutter, or even outdated goals.

Welcoming Change with Open Arms

Saying goodbye to summer can feel nostalgic, but autumn reminds us that change is not something to resist—it’s something to embrace. Each season brings its own unique beauty and opportunities, and autumn, with its crisp air and colorful leaves, is no exception.


So, let’s say goodbye to the long, warm days of summer with gratitude, and open our arms to the cozy, reflective charm of autumn. Whether it’s through outdoor adventures, quiet moments of introspection, or celebrations with loved ones, there’s so much to look forward to in this season of change. Autumn is a reminder that every ending carries the promise of a new beginning, and that even as we let go, we are also growing.

Welcome, autumn—you've been missed!
